Job Description:
The client is engaged in a Brownfield ECC-to-S/4HANA conversion program. As part of that engagement, there is an urgent need for a senior SAP Variant Configuration consultant to step into the program and lead the migration of classic Variant Configuration (LO-VC) to S/4HANA Advanced Variant Configuration (AVC).
This is a hands-on functional design role, not a pure Architect seat. The right candidate has built and lived in LO-VC at deep technical depth (variant tables, characteristics, dependencies, configuration profiles, integration with SD/MM/PP), and has direct experience reconfiguring those models for AVC under S/4HANA conditions. The candidate will validate existing design artifacts, close open decisions, hand off build-ready specs to development, and coordinate with the CLIENT's offshore delivery team on configuration and testing.
Why This Role Matters
The Client’s product business — DNA/RNA sequencing instruments with tiered configurations, regional variants, and bundled consumables — runs heavily on variant configuration logic. The integrity of pricing, BOM derivation, order processing, and downstream service contract generation all flows through VC. Migrating that logic from LO-VC to AVC without breaking what works is a precision job. The team that gets this right protects revenue continuity for one of the most recognizable names in genomics.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
- Validate existing VC → AVC design artifacts. Review functional design documents (FDDs), config specs, and configuration models inherited from the outgoing resource. Identify gaps, open decisions, and risk areas. Drive closure with business and IT stakeholders.
- Lead AVC configuration design and build hand-off. Translate validated LO-VC logic into AVC equivalents — configuration profiles, classes (class type 300), characteristics, variant tables, dependencies (selection conditions, procedures, constraints, actions), and runtime behavior. Produce build-ready specifications for the CLIENT offshore configuration team.
- Own integration touchpoints across SD, MM, and PP. Variant pricing (condition records keyed to characteristic values), order BOM derivation, material variant handling, MRP behavior, and integration with order-to-cash flows downstream.
- Coordinate with CLIENT's offshore delivery team. Daily working rhythm with India-based configuration and testing teams. Lead design workshops, drive SIT and UAT issue resolution, and ensure clean configuration hand-offs.
- Partner with Client business SMEs. Translate business product structures, regional variants, and product launch requirements into AVC models that scale. Push back on customization when standard AVC capabilities will do the job.
- Support cutover planning and hypercare. Pre-go-live validation, defect triage, post-go-live stabilization, and knowledge transfer to Client internal teams and CLIENT AMS support.
REQUIRED EXPERIENCE (MUST-HAVES)
- 8 years SAP functional experience with at least 5 years focused on Variant Configuration in production environments.
- Hands-on LO-VC design and implementation in SAP ECC. Full lifecycle delivery — blueprint, design, build, test, go-live, support. Not just maintenance or AMS exposure.
- Direct experience migrating or reconfiguring VC for S/4HANA Advanced Variant Configuration (AVC). Has actually performed the LO-VC → AVC translation work on at least one program. Understands the differences in runtime behavior, model structure, dependency handling, and integration patterns between classic VC and AVC.
- Deep technical fluency across the VC stack. Characteristics, classes (class type 300), configuration profiles, variant tables, dependencies (selection conditions, procedures, constraints, actions), object dependencies, configuration simulator, KMAT material handling, order BOMs, and material variants.
- Integration design across SD, MM, and PP. Variant pricing with condition records keyed to characteristic values; order BOM derivation; integration with sales order entry, MRP, and production planning.
- Brownfield S/4HANA conversion experience. Has worked on at least one program converting an existing ECC system to S/4HANA. Understands the implications of conversion vs. greenfield on existing configuration, master data, and historical transactions.
- Senior consulting demeanor. Comfortable presenting design recommendations to executive stakeholders, brokering disagreements between business and IT, and operating as the senior design authority in the room.
